Interesting.

All cultures of New Eden, except the Gallente with their concept of human rights, put little intrinsic value in a life of a random individual.

A person is most often seen as a part of something greater: a clan or and a tribe, a noble lineage, the State, the Church. Even the Minmatar, while considering a life of a kinsman precious, can slaughter outsiders or enemies en masse with little remorse. Same applies to other races of our time.

There were many occurrencies of human sacrifice and ritual cannibalism in pre-spaceflight history of different societies.

But only through the marriage of the Jovian cloning technology, Amarrian religious mentality, capsuleer dementia and the unforgivable idiocy of CONCORD, humanity was finally able to create Nauplius.

I remember reading an article on some stone-age Ealurian tribe - wiped out by the Empire, of course, but not before the missionaries recorded the peculiar habits of the savages. Their chieftains had a strange ritual where, to show the might, wealth and prosperity of the tribe, they competed in destroying valuables. Rare animal skins were torn apart, lumps of shiny gold and buckets of food were thrown in the river, intricately carved boats and decorated tents full of stuff set on fire. They did all this to show each other that they could.

Now, we, the eggers, measure the combat prowess of each other in destroyed ISK, and this poor mad Amarrian thinks, that one day his God would look at his heavenly "killboard" stuffed with sacrifices and grant him a place in paradise.
